I have been using for the last 17 years "WikiServer" (also called 
EddiesWiki, e.g. here : http://www.c2.com/cgi-bin/wiki?WelcomeVisitors) as 
a personal wiki. It seems time to change, especially as the wiki server has 
not been developed for quite some time. 
I have about 1800 pages that I would like to get into some other personal 
wiki and TiddlyWiki seems to be really good and simila in spirit. 
WikiServer saves every page just as a separate text file, it uses CamelCase 
and formatting is inline and similar to TiddlyWiki (e.g. '' for italics ''' 
for bold, [soace]*[sapce] for a list, also for tables etc.). I could 
probably change this with an easy script.
However my question is : can I import these text files into TiddlyWiki in 
an automated fashion ?
